Description of problem: Monitors do not permit OSD to join after upgrading to Quincy if require_osd_release is set to a release more than two releases prior. This results in a deadlock where the monitor disallows osds from booting and require_osd_release can not be changed at all due to the assert condition. Version-Release number of selected component (if applicable): 17.2.6-246.el9cp How reproducible: 100% Steps to Reproduce: 1. Set require_osd_release to nautilus 2. Upgrade to quincy 3. Actual results: Deadlock as in description Expected results: Should be able to modify require_osd_release Additional info:
Since the problem described in this bug report should be resolved in a recent advisory, it has been closed with a resolution of ERRATA. For information on the advisory (Important: Red Hat Ceph Storage 6.1 bug fix update), and where to find the updated files, follow the link below. If the solution does not work for you, open a new bug report. https://access.redhat.com/errata/RHSA-2025:4238